The distance from El Bosque Airport () to Prince George Airport (YXS) is 4186 miles or 6736 kilometers or 3635 nautical miles.
The distance shown below is direct flight distance between airports. Straight-line distance does not account for the surface between the two points. It is the distance a bird or airplane would travel between the two points when flying above the surface. The straight line distance is the direct route between two points, regardless of whether or not there are roads that connect them.
6736 kilometers is the direct flight distance between El Bosque Airport (Colombia) and Prince George Airport (Canada).

Why should you arrive 3 hours before international flight?
Flyers who are traveling to an international destination should arrive at the airport earlier than domestic flyers. This is because international flights can have additional check-in requirements, like passport verification, that need to be completed before you receive your boarding pass.
